The Benefits of Casement Windows
Before diving into the information of window installation, it's helpful to comprehend why homeowners might pick casement windows. Here are some noteworthy advantages:
Energy Efficiency: Casement windows can accomplish a tighter seal compared to other window types when closed, restricting drafts and lowering cooling and heating expenses.Improved Ventilation: Their style allows for optimum air flow, making them an outstanding choice for locations with restricted cross-ventilation.Unobstructed Views: Casement windows are often bigger than other window types, supplying unobstructed views of the outdoors.Easy Operation: Most casement windows can be opened effortlessly with a crank, making them available for all relative.Increased Security: When closed, the locking system on casement windows makes it difficult for burglars to force them open.Secret Responsibilities of a Casement Window Installer

EvaluationLast checks for correct operation, sealing, and total finish.Regularly Asked QuestionsWhat is the typical cost of setting up casement windows?
The cost of setting up casement windows can vary significantly based on a number of factors including size, material, and labor costs. Typically, homeowners may spend in between ₤ 300 and ₤ 800 per window, including installation.
For how long does it require to set up casement windows?
The installation of casement windows usually takes one to 2 days, depending on the number of windows being set up and the specific complexities of the installation.
Are casement windows energy-efficient?
Yes, casement windows are known for their energy effectiveness. When closed, they tend to form a tighter seal compared to moving or double-hung windows, lessening air leakages and maintaining indoor temperatures.
How can I maintain my casement windows?
Regular upkeep of casement windows includes:
Checking and cleaning up the tracks and hinges for optimal operation.Inspecting and replacing weather condition removing as required.Regularly cleaning out any debris from the window frame.Using lubrication to the hinges to ensure smooth opening and closing.Can I set up casement windows myself?
While some skilled DIY lovers might attempt to set up casement windows, it is normally recommended to work with a professional. Correct installation requires technical skills to make sure energy efficiency, security, and performance.
